How they compare

Denmark currently reports 131.49 kt against 121.07 kt in Serbia, a difference of 10.42 kt.

That makes Denmark's figure about 1.1 times Serbia's.

Across all 20 years both countries report, Denmark has been ahead every year.

Denmark ranks 102nd and Serbia ranks 105th of 210 countries.

Denmark has averaged higher in every one of the 5 decades both report.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
